Question 583309: Area of parallelogram: 52
Base: (2h+5)
Height: h
How do you find out h?

Area = base*height
+52+=+h%2A%28+2h+%2B+5+%29+
+52+=+2h%5E2+%2B+5h+
+2h%5E2+%2B+5h+-52+=+0+
Use the quadratic formula
h+=+%28+-b+%2B-+sqrt%28+b%5E2+-+4%2Aa%2Ac+%29%29%2F%282%2Aa%29+
+a+=+2+
+b+=+5+
+c+=+-52+
h+=+%28+-5+%2B-+sqrt%28+5%5E2+-+4%2A2%2A%28-52%29+%29%29%2F%282%2A2%29+
h+=+%28+-5+%2B-+sqrt%28+25+%2B+416+%29%29+%2F+4+
h+=+%28+-5+%2B-+sqrt%28+441+%29%29+%2F+4+
h+=+%28+-5+%2B-+21+%29+%2F+4+ ( ignore the negative square root )
+h+=+%28+-5+%2B+21+%29+%2F+4+
+h+=+16%2F4+
+h+=+4+
The height is 4
check:
Area = +h%2A%28+2h+%2B+5+%29+
Area = +4%2A%28+2%2A4+%2B+5+%29+
Area = +4%2A13+
Area = +52+
OK
